Transaction 241856e28c16c41aa3f72d66452137560a6e4037338345e3843c51e0bbd18088
1 Input
1 Output
-
241856e28c16c41aa3f72d66452137560a6e4037338345e3843c51e0bbd18088:0
- value
- 8395490
- script pubkey
- OP_0 OP_PUSHBYTES_20 1934f585c0a317b5e375a8029d37af89efaf3f0d
- address
- bc1qry60tpwq5vtmtcm44qpf6da038h670cdztc5sl